Shinsekai is an Osaka district laid out in 1912 and little changed since, its streets lined with kushikatsu counters serving deep-fried skewers beneath the 103-metre Tsutenkaku tower. The district itself is free to walk at any hour; the tower's observation deck is ticketed separately at ¥1,200.
